From the bestselling author of The Greatest Generation, An Album of Memories preserves the voices of ordinary Americans who lived through extraordinary times. Award-winning journalist Tom Brokaw gathers heartfelt letters, personal stories, photographs, and memorabilia from men and women whose lives were shaped by the Great Depression and World War II.

 

Organized as a visual and historical keepsake, this beautifully illustrated volume chronicles experiences from Pearl Harbor, the Bataan Death March, D-Day, the Battle of the Bulge, the home front, and the postwar years. Through first-hand accounts, readers gain an intimate understanding of the courage, sacrifice, resilience, and patriotism that defined an entire generation.

 

More than a history book, this is a tribute to the men and women whose experiences helped shape modern America and whose stories deserve to be remembered for generations to come.
